Join Our Dynamic Team in Petersfield!

Are you on the lookout for a fulfilling job opportunity as a Service Operative in Petersfield? Look no further! Our globally renowned manufacturing company is seeking dedicated individuals like you to join our exceptional team.

Experience: we are looking for candidates with the below experience

Leadership or team management experience.

Previous experience in a fast paced manufacturing environment.

Previous roles such as Team Leader, Cell Leader, Line Leader, etc.

Competitive Pay: Up to 15.52 per hour dependant on experience, plus shift allowance.

Days: 7.00am to 3.00pm

Lates: 3.00pm to 11.00pm

Nights: 11 pm – 7 am

Full Time: Work full–time 5 days a week

Modern Facility:

Our state–of–the–art facility in Petersfield provides a comfortable and contemporary work environment.

Convenient Transportation: Take advantage of our company bus service for just 3.50 a day, ensuring stress–free commuting.

Perks:

Enjoy perks like goody bags twice a year.

A budget–friendly canteen offering free porridge for breakfast and soup for lunch.

Your Duties:

Oversee assembly line operations to ensure production plans, KPIs, quality, and GMP standards are consistently met.Lead and support team performance, including task assignment, skill utilisation, rotation, coaching, and return–to–work processes.Monitor and improve line efficiency, using OEE data and problem–solving tools to drive output and minimise downtime.Implement and sustain continuous improvement, Lean, 5S, and waste–reduction initiatives in collaboration with CI, Tech Ops, and Engineering teams.Ensure quality compliance, performing in–process checks, maintaining accurate documentation, and supporting investigations and corrective actions.Support management with ad hoc tasks, including project work, reporting, and flexing into Assembly Operator duties as needed.
